I. - Application of Rates
A. Rates in this Rule apply only on Cargo having an
immediate prior to or subsequent movement on vessels
operated by the Carrier and which is loaded or unloaded
at the Port of Oakland. Wharfage is solely the charge
for the use of wharves or wharf premises and does not
include charges for any other service or facility.
B. Except as otherwise provided, the rates named are in
dollars per specific container size. All items not
specifically noted shall be assessed wharfage at the
Port Cargo, NOS Wharfage Rate. Wharfage is not subject
to minimums which may be specified within the individual
freight rates (With Commodity Numbers 02XX-XX-XXXX,
03XX-XX-XXXX, 08XX-XX-XXXX)
II.- Cargo Vans (Containers) - Definition
A single, rigid, nondisposable container without wheels
or bogies attached having not less than 135 cubic foot
capacity, having a door or closure that allows ready
access to the cargo and having construction, fittings
and fastenings able to withstand, without permanent
distortion, all stresses that may be applied in normal
service use continuous transportation.
III. - LTL Cargo
LTL Cargo shall be rated at the Cargo, NOS, 20' per
container rate.
IV. - Transshipment Cargo
Transshipped cargo discharged at one Port of Oakland
terminal facility and directly reloaded to a vessel at
the same or another Port of Oakland terminal will be
assessed the applicable wharfage at the initial
discharge only. When transshipment is substituted for
direct call of vessel, the charges on cargo so handled
will be the same as that applicable to cargo handled on
direct call.
V. - Mixed Shipments
When two or more commodities which have different rate
applications are mixed in one container, the highest
wharfage level of any commodity in the mixture will apply
to the entire container.
Cargo, NOS Containerized
EQUIP BASIS RATE
20 PC $133.00
40 PC $266.00
45 PC $298.00
Containerized Loads of Mixed Commodities (Subject to NOTE
1 below)
EQUIP BASIS RATE
20 PC $ 79.00
40 PC $158.00
45 PC $177.00
NOTE 1: As an exception to V above, Container must contain
at least two different commodities each of which is
manifested on a (1) weight or (2) measure basis. A
commodity will constitute a different commodity when it is
rated in a separate item in Carrier's tariff.
